HDFC Bank launched ‘Bank on Wheels’ in Gujarat

HDFC Bank launched ‘Bank on Wheels’ in Gujarat: ‘Bank on Wheels is an initiative by HDFC Bank that is started in Gujarat with the motive of improving banking accessibility in remote areas. This initiative will lead to increased banking penetration in our country. The Rural Banking division is implementing a number of steps in order to increase access to banking in rural areas of the nation. ‘Bank on Wheels’ service is one of those steps. This van is a part of the pilot initiative, and more such vans will soon be deployed in different states. This will provide a great chance to help those who live in rural and semi-urban settings.

‘Bank on Wheels’ in Gujarat

  • For the state of Gujarat, HDFC Bank introduced its “Bank on Wheels” service. It’s a part of a trial program to provide banking services in places where there is no accessibility.
  • ‘Bank on Wheels’ vans have been introduced by HDFC Bank’s Rural Banking division, and they will travel between 10 and 25 km to visit isolated areas.
  • 21 banking services and products are available to customers, and the van will visit three villages in one day.
  • Every village will get two weekly visits from the van.
  • This van will offer almost all of the services that we find in an HDFC Bank branch, including Cash Deposit Machines, ATMs, and a special product range created for customers who use rural banking
  • This program is a part of a pilot experiment to provide banking services in places that are not served by banks.

HDFC Bank

  • HDFC Bank is one of the top private banks in India.
  • It was one of the first to get the go-ahead from the Reserve Bank of India (RBI) to launch a private sector bank in 1994.
  • Headquarters: Mumbai
  • Tagline: We Understand Your World
